But you never know, he might get his chance the shine at some point.<\/p>\n<h2>An Analyst Refers to Indianapolis Colts Quarterback Jason Bean as a &#8220;Non-Factor&#8221;<\/h2>\n<h3>Notable Undrafted Quarterbacks in NFL History<\/h3>\n<p>Just because you weren\u2019t drafted, doesn\u2019t mean you can\u2019t make a significant impact. Just look at Warren Moon. The former Washington Husky went undrafted in 1978. After spending six seasons in the Canadian Football League, Moon joined the NFL, playing for the Houston Oilers (now Tennessee Titans). He went on to become a nine-time Pro Bowler and make the Pro Football Hall of Fame.<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/2024\/02\/07\/the-arizona-cardinals-historic-run-to-super-bowl-xliii\/\" target=\"_self\">Kurt Warner<\/a> never heard his name called in the NFL draft, either. After stocking shelves at a grocery store, he eventually became a Hall of Famer. Known mostly for his time with the St. Louis Rams, Warner won two regular-season MVPs, a Super Bowl and a Super Bowl MVP. That\u2019s not bad at all. Other notable undrafted quarterbacks include four-time Pro Bowler Tony Romo, Jeff Garcia (also a four-time Pro Bowler), and Jake Delhomme, who led the <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/category\/nfl-teams\/panthers\/\" target=\"_self\">Carolina Panthers<\/a> to a Super Bowl appearance.<\/p>\n<h3>Can Jason Bean Be a Factor?<\/h3>\n<p>Heading into this offseason, everyone knew the Colts were going to add a quarterback to compete with <a href=\"https:\/\/lastwordonsports.com\/nfl\/2025\/03\/29\/should-the-colts-draft-quinn-ewers\/\" target=\"_self\">Anthony Richardson<\/a>.
